Meet Studio Terpeluk

While in San Francisco we caught up with Studio Terpeluk founder and principal Brett Terpeluk at his office in the SOMA area. The young firm behind Hometta's Food and Water House (recently mentioned on TreeHugger) designs small to medium scale residential and commercial projects, among them the local restaurant Farina.

This week we continue our Studio Podcasts with Studio Terpeluk. In this podcast Brett talks about the firm's design process and the influences that he believes are changing the course of residential design. Watch it now.
